1.What is the 5-amino-4-hydroxynaphthalene-2-sulphonic acid ?

5-amino-4-hydroxynaphthalene-2-sulphonic acid is a chemical compound with the molecular formula C10H9NO4S. It is a derivative of naphthalene, featuring an amino group and a sulphonic acid group. 5-amino-4-hydroxynaphthalene-2-sulphonic acid is known for its ability to produce bright and vivid colors, making it a valuable component in various industrial applications.

Used in Dye and Pigment Production:
5-amino-4-hydroxynaphthalene-2-sulphonic acid is used as a colorant in the production of dyes and pigments for its ability to create bright and vivid colors, enhancing the visual appeal of various products.
Used as a pH Indicator in Chemical Laboratories:
In chemical laboratories, 5-amino-4-hydroxynaphthalene-2-sulphonic acid serves as a pH indicator, helping scientists and researchers to measure and monitor the acidity or alkalinity of solutions.
Used as a Fluorescent Dye in Biological Studies:
5-amino-4-hydroxynaphthalene-2-sulphonic acid is utilized as a fluorescent dye in biological research, allowing for the visualization and tracking of cellular processes and structures under specific conditions.
Used in Pharmaceutical Manufacturing:
5-amino-4-hydroxynaphthalene-2-sulphonic acid is employed in the manufacturing of pharmaceuticals, contributing to the development of new drugs and therapies.
Used as an Intermediate in Organic Synthesis:
5-amino-4-hydroxynaphthalene-2-sulphonic acid is used as an intermediate in organic synthesis, playing a crucial role in the production of various organic compounds and materials.

3.What is the molecular formula of 5-amino-4-hydroxynaphthalene-2-sulphonic acid ?

The chemical formula of?5-amino-4-hydroxynaphthalene-2-sulphonic acid is C10H9 N O4 S which containing 10 Carbon atoms,9 Hydrogen atoms,1 Nitrogen atoms,4 Oxygen atoms and 1 Sulfur atoms,and the molecular weight, and the molecular weight of 5-amino-4-hydroxynaphthalene-2-sulphonic acid is 239.252
